Red
2010 Château Haut-Bergey Pessac-Léognan Red Bordeaux Blend (view label images)
12/5/2022 - chanote44 Likes this wine:
92 points
This is just entering its drinking window. For a wine with 12 years age it has plenty of black and red fruit with chalky minerals and medium tannins. The finish is a bit short but there is still so much going on that this wine merits a high score. No hurry to drink- this easily has 10 more years of life.

Red
2014 Château Barde-Haut St. Émilion Grand Cru Red Bordeaux Blend (view label images)
2/12/2022 - chanote44 Likes this wine:
91 points
Drinking really well now. Ample blue fruit with a bit of leather and tobacco. Medium finish with a splash of acidity.
